Flower girl dresses are charming outfits worn by young girls during wedding ceremonies, typically symbolizing innocence and beauty. They often complement the bride's gown and the overall wedding theme. Choosing the right flower girl dress involves several considerations to ensure it fits well with the wedding's aesthetic while also being comfortable for the child.

Here are some key factors to consider when selecting flower girl dresses:

  • Style: The dress should reflect the wedding theme and the bride's gown. Popular styles include A-line, ball gown, and tea-length dresses. Consider whether you want a classic, modern, or whimsical look.
  • Color: Coordinate the dress color with the wedding palette. You can opt for shades that match the bridesmaids' dresses or choose complementary colors that enhance the overall decor.
  • Fabric: Choose breathable and comfortable fabrics like cotton, chiffon, or tulle, especially if the wedding is in a warm season. Avoid heavy materials that might be uncomfortable for the child.
  • Size and Fit: Ensure the dress fits well and allows for movement. It's a good idea to measure the flower girl and check size charts from different brands, as sizing can vary.
  • Accessories: Consider adding accessories like matching shoes, hairpieces, or flower crowns to complete the look. These can enhance the dress and make the flower girl feel special.
  • Budget: Set a budget for the dress, as options can range widely in price. Look for sales or consider renting a dress if you're looking to save money.

Ultimately, the goal is to choose a flower girl dress that makes the little one feel beautiful and confident while fitting seamlessly into the wedding's overall theme.
